BLUEBERRY MUFFINS Recipe

Ingredients:

1 Cup Sugar
1/4 Cup (1/2 stick) Butter
1 Cup Milk
1 Egg
1 1/3 Cup Plain Flour
2 Tsp Baking Powder
3/4 Tsp Cinnamon
3/4 Tsp Nutmeg
1/2 Tsp Vanilla
1/4 Tsp Salt
3/4 Cup to 1 Cup Blueberries

Directions:

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Prepare muffin tin with paper liners or grease. Cream sugar & butter on low speed until smooth. Add milk, eggs, 2/3 cup flour, baking powder, cinnamon, nutmeg, vanilla and salt. Mix until thoroughly blended. Gently mix in remaining flour. Batter should still be lumpy. Fold in blueberries. Fill muffin tin 3/4 full. Bake 30 minutes or until golden brown.
